Acoustic Signature Collection Methodology Standard

Abstract

Provides a standard procedure for the collection of atmospheric acoustic signatures. Reviews acoustic sensor parameters, methods of deployment, instrumentation procedures, ground truth requirements, calibration procedures, and meteorological and other factors affecting sound propagation. Applies to measurements involving wheeled and tracked vehicles, air-cushioned vehicles, rotary and fixed-wing aircraft, jet noise, cruise missiles, watercraft, explosive type sources, or combinations thereof.
